Understanding Zero Trust Architecture
As we delve into Zero Trust Architecture (ZTA), it’s essential to acknowledge that this model basically redefines how organizations handle security. Instead of assuming trust based entirely on network location, ZTA mandates thorough verification of identity and device integrity for every access attempt. We accept that implementing a zero trust framework requires us to adopt micro-segmentation and continuous monitoring, guaranteeing that data sovereignty remains intact. By correctly recognizing users and devices, we can appreciably mitigate risks linked to developing cyber threats. Additionally, ZTA’s emphasis on securing sensitive data—particularly as we manage regulatory mandates—guarantees that compliance with data sovereignty laws becomes an integral part of our security strategy. In this complex landscape, we must adapt our security posture to promote resilience.

Key Principles of Zero Trust Implementation
Five fundamental principles underpin the successful deployment of a Zero Trust Architecture (ZTA) within digital gaming environments. First, we must embrace a “verify before trust” approach, guaranteeing that all participants and devices are validated and authorized before granting access. Second, we should apply least-privilege access, restricting user privileges based on specific roles. Third, continuous observation is crucial; we need to analyze user conduct in real-time to spot anomalies. Fourth, we must incorporate robust encryption techniques to safeguard sensitive data, consistent with best security protocols. Finally, regular risk assessments will direct our deployment strategies, permitting us to adapt to new threats efficiently. By following to these tenets, we can enhance our data protection posture in online gaming.
The Role of User Authentication in ZTA
User authentication serves an essential function in the effectiveness of Zero Trust Architecture (ZTA), serving as the gatekeeper for access to critical assets. By using multi-factor authentication (MFA), we incorporate tiers of security en.wikipedia.org that substantially lower the risk of unauthorized access. MFA demands participants to submit several types of validation, such as passcodes supplemented by security tokens. These tokens, which can be physical gadgets or software-based, boost our assurance in authenticating user credentials. Deploying a solid user authentication procedure implies we can dynamically assess risk and adapt access based on environmental elements. As we advance towards an extensive ZTA approach, refining our user authentication systems will be vital in ensuring the wholeness and secrecy of information across our systems.

User Identity Verification
The integration of user identity verification processes plays a significant role in the development of Zero Trust Architecture (ZTA) within the online casino industry. As we manage escalated regulatory scrutiny and cyber threats, effective verification methods become imperative. Employing biometric verification, such as thumbprint or facial recognition, improves our certainty regarding user identities. This technology offers a cutting-edge layer of security that traditional methods can’t match. Coupled with two-factor authentication (2FA), which requires something the user is aware of and something the user possesses, we create a strong framework for identity assurance. By implementing these advanced verification approaches, we’re not only protecting user accounts but also strengthening the integrity of the entire gaming experience. Fraud Prevention Strategies
While promoting Zero Trust Architecture (ZTA) principles, we must implement efficient fraud prevention strategies to counter the ever-evolving landscape of online casino fraud. One of the most powerful tools at our disposal is machine learning. By utilizing advanced algorithms, we can assess vast amounts of data in real-time, identifying patterns suggestive of fraudulent activity. Additionally, behavioral analysis allows us to comprehend user actions, highlighting anomalies that traditional methods might miss. Together, these technologies create a strong framework that not only spots but also predicts fraudulent behavior, continually adapting to new tactics employed by fraudsters. Through anticipatory engagement and constant improvement of our fraud prevention measures, we can secure a safe gaming environment, building player trust and loyalty in the process.
